fix Failed to fetch app list on vanilla rom

#17
This commit is contained in:
KOWX712
2025-02-19 23:59:37 +08:00
parent 96ea764aa0
commit 16f1cde2d7

View File

@@ -38,7 +38,10 @@ export async function fetchAppList() {
console.warn("Applist file not found or could not be loaded. Skipping applist lookup.");
}
const result = await execCommand("pm list packages -3 | awk -F: '{print $2}'; pm list packages -s | awk -F: '{print $2}' | grep -Ex 'com.google.android.gms|com.google.android.gsf|com.android.vending'");
const result = await execCommand(`
pm list packages -3 | awk -F: '{print $2}'
pm list packages -s | awk -F: '{print $2}' | grep -Ex "com.google.android.gms|com.google.android.gsf|com.android.vending" 2>/dev/null || true
`);
const appEntries = result
.split("\n")
.map(line => {